Recent media reports in Greece indicate that wild boars have been roaming over the last few days in the posh Athenian suburb of Ekali, where they have been recorded by mobile phone cameras by inhabitants of the area.
As local Alpha television reported, a herd of 14 wild boar in the last month has “settled” in the northern suburbs of Athens and is making appearances in Ekali, especially early in the morning or late afternoon, looking for food.
The herd of the boar is estimated to have moved from Parnitha mountain and found shelter at the area of Narcissus, and efforts are being made to trap them and send them back again.
